I have been wondering about how best to pick up the full details of new
databases at remote sites.

SRSWWW serves the SDL files, but to install a database you also need
the details for the wgetz_script file.

After a little searching through the source code, I have discovered how
the SDL files are served. It turned out to be very easy to use the same
code to serve some of the other files. I have now updated the SRSWWW server
at the Sanger Centre to serve the wgetz_text.script file on each database
help page. For example:

http://www.sanger.ac.uk/srs/srsc?-info+EC2D

I will try to include these changes in a future release of SRS (when Thure
gets back :-)
